ITS Building People Southampton is seeking a Labourer for an ongoing project in Sturminster Newton, Dorset. The role requires prior experience and a CSCS Card, as well as personal protective equipment.
Working hours are Monday to Friday from 7:30 am to 16:30 pm, with potential weekend overtime opportunities. The company may offer additional training and a full-time contract for suitable candidates.
